What is zinc scrap?
Zinc scrap refers to all those waste or recoverable materials, which contain zinc metal, like old galvanized steel, die-cast metal products, and zinc sheets. It plays a significant role in the scrap metal industry since it is one alternative to the extraction of virgin zinc metal, which has a lesser ecological impact.
Thus, zinc recycling makes sure that no valuable scrap material goes to waste and helps many industries to reduce costs while becoming more sustainable.

The following is a zinc scrap recycling process:
1. Collection & Sorting
Zinc scrap is generated from several sources, including steel recycling, galvanized steel, and scrap recycling plants. The scrap is sorted based on purity and the composition of zinc metal.?
领英推荐
2. Cleaning & Pre-Treatment
Cleaning and pretreatment refer to the removal of dirt, paint, and coatings from zinc sheets and die-cast metals. While cleaning, larger pieces are shredded into smaller pieces for the recycling of scrap metals.?
3. Melting & Refining
The melting of zinc metal scrap takes place at an approximate temperature of about 420°C in the furnace. Impurities and other metals are separated from the remaining zinc metal by refining techniques.
4. Casting & Reuse
Refined zinc metal is cast into either ingots or sheets for further use in scrap recycling industries. Recycled zinc metal finds its application in the manufacture of galvanized steel, die cast, and other alloys. After the recycling process for scrap metals, very little waste ensues, with maximum efficiency in scrap metal recycling.

Challenges in Zinc Scrap Recycling
1. Contamination Hazards
Mixed scrap materials in the zinc scrap make refinery work difficult. Advanced separation techniques need to be used for recycling in scrap metallurgy.
2. Price Volatility
Zinc scraps are susceptible to price movements due to fluctuations in the market for supply and demand for scrap metals. Businesses should keep abreast of all trends concerning the scrap metal recycling market.?
3. Regulatory Constraints
Governments impose stringent environmental regulations upon scrap recycling. Businesses have to ensure that they comply with scrap metal recycling laws. The challenges notwithstanding, as long as there is careful planning and heavy investment into scrap recycling technology, the industry can really prosper.
